Angela Shanley Associates (ASA) has spent nearly five decades doing something genuinely hard: hand-picking the best of British, Irish and European hospitality and making it accessible to travel agents and tour operators across more than 60 international markets. That kind of expertise compounds over time. The distribution infrastructure it ran on, however, did not.
With HyperGuest now powering direct API connectivity into ASA's portfolio, the inventory that took decades to curate is finally moving at the speed buyers expect. We spoke with Sigita Puzinaite, VP Commercial at ASA, about what that shift looks like from the inside.
The Vision
Nearly five decades in. How do you modernise without losing what makes ASA, ASA?
ASA was founded on the principle that expertise, relationships and genuine knowledge of a destination are what set a great inbound operator apart. That hasn't changed. What has changed is the expectation that those relationships translate into real-time availability, instant confirmation and seamless connectivity, and rightly so. For us, modernising is not about replacing the 'ASA way'; it's about making sure that the quality, curation and trust we're known for are now accessible at the speed the market demands. Our teams still hand-pick every property and negotiate every rate, but technology like HyperGuest means that work now reaches buyers the moment they need it, not days later.
The Challenge
What was the gap between what ASA's inventory deserved and how it was actually reaching buyers?
For years, the honest answer was that our inventory was only as accessible as the communication channels we were using (emails, spreadsheets, static rate sheets). For a travel agent in Tokyo or New York booking a Scottish castle stay or a countryside inn in Kerry, that created friction and delay that frankly didn't reflect the quality of what we were selling. We knew our product was strong; the gap was in delivery. When we started looking seriously at API connectivity, it became clear this wasn't a future-proofing exercise, it was already overdue. The industry doesn't wait for anyone. We made sure ASA wouldn't be left behind.
The Partnership
Sixty-plus markets, hundreds of properties. What does a live API pipeline actually change?
It changes everything in practical terms. When a buyer in any one of our 60-plus markets searches for availability, they're no longer waiting for us to manually respond, they're looking directly into live inventory, with accurate pricing and instant confirmation. For agents who deal in volume or who operate in time zones far removed from London, that is a genuine commercial advantage. For us, it means we can scale without losing the personal service that defines ASA; the technology handles the transaction, and our people focus on the relationship and the expertise. HyperGuest has essentially given our portfolio the reach it always deserved.
